What is Fiber Broadband?
Fiber broadband uses fiber-optic cables to transmit internet data using light signals instead of traditional copper wiring.
Fiber internet provides:
- Higher speeds
- Lower latency
- Better reliability
- Improved upload performance
- Stable connectivity during peak hours
The main difference between FTTH, FTTB, and FTTC lies in how far the fiber cable extends.
What is FTTH (Fiber to the Home)?
FTTH means the fiber-optic cable reaches directly inside your home or office premises.
In this setup:
- Fiber runs from the ISP network directly to your router or ONT device
- No copper wiring is used for the final connection

What is FTTB (Fiber to the Building)?
FTTB stands for Fiber to the Building.
In this setup:
- Fiber reaches the building premises
- Internal distribution inside the building uses Ethernet or copper wiring
FTTB is common in:
- Apartment complexes
- Commercial buildings
- Housing societies

Limitations of FTTB
Performance may vary depending on:
- Internal wiring quality
- Building infrastructure
- Distance from distribution point
Older copper wiring can reduce performance.

What is FTTC (Fiber to the Curb)?
FTTC means Fiber to the Curb or Cabinet.
In this setup:
- Fiber reaches a nearby street cabinet or utility pole
- Final connection to homes uses copper cables
This technology is common in areas with older infrastructure.

Limitations of FTTC
Lower Speeds
Copper lines reduce performance.
Higher Latency
Not ideal for modern high-bandwidth applications.
Performance Drops Over Distance
Longer copper distance means weaker connectivity.
